With the rapid development of modernization and great improvement of people's living standard, the requirements of the people for the safty of residential house are higher and higher. On the other hand, the dramatic development of electronics and telecommunication technology has provided the chance to excogitate the family alarm system. After investigation it can be found that the existing home alarm systems have these common defects: they often alarm due to small animals or the waving curtain which lead to unnecessary panic; because of the time delay, suspects can not be catched timely and the valid evidence can not be obtained; installation is not only inconvenient but also affect the beauty of the room because of the complicated wiring.A kind of infrared wireless alarm system based on MMS is introduced. This system integrates the embedded technology, infrared detection technology, advanced wireless data transmission technology, and the multimedia technology. It implements transmitting real-time video with MMS to user's MMS handset, making the alarm information more timely and exact.Compared with conventional alarm systems, this system has strongpoint thereinafter: Using home PC and MMS handset which are now popular, it costs less money and its function is easy to be extended; Applying wireless data transmission technology, it can be set without residential cabling; It abandons the one to one monitoring model; By sending SMS, users can acquire family's information actively; Every monitoring scene can trigger each other making the function of monitor more comprehensive.This system is designed by modular method. It is subdivided into five parts that include the collecting information on alarm module, controlling information on alarm module, wireless transmission module, kernel control module. According to the number of door and window, users can purchase several collecting information on alarm modules. This dissertation describes the design of hardware of the system in detail, in which selecting suitable chips, periphery circuit, chips interface, and the methodology of program of FPGA are discussed.The system design described in the dissertation is feasible and basic system functions are implemented. System under test has good reliability and maintainability; therefore it lays foundation for betterment and production and provides valuable experience for the further design of family security monitoring system.
